4 piston capliper?

I got a set of the 4 piston caplipers from a junk yard and when I took one of them apart to clean and rebuild I found a stuck piston in one side...I got it out and the piston has rust forming on the lower side of the piston...I checked the caliper housing it was stuck in and it seems fine--ie no scoring!

Now the question...Can I get a new piston and/or do I need to get the caliper housing replaced on the side it got stuck.

Yea, condensation will form on mostly the lower pistons because of small amount of water content that forms in the brake fluid. I use crocus cloth to clean up pistons, caliper bore. As long as the bore isn't pitted badly.
